Searched refs:ha_addr (Results 1 – 5 of 5) sorted by relevance
/dports/www/pound/Pound-2.8/ |
H A D | svc.c | 1027 switch(be->ha_addr.ai_family) { 1043 if(connect_nb(sock, &be->ha_addr, be->conn_to) != 0) { 1063 switch(be->ha_addr.ai_family) { 1116 switch(be->ha_addr.ai_family) { 1132 addr = &be->ha_addr; 1185 switch(be->ha_addr.ai_family) { 1201 addr = &be->ha_addr; 1644 if(be->ha_addr.ai_addrlen > 0) 1645 (void)write(ctl, be->ha_addr.ai_addr, be->ha_addr.ai_addrlen); 1665 if(be->ha_addr.ai_addrlen > 0) [all …]
|
H A D | config.c | 259 memset(&res->ha_addr, 0, sizeof(res->ha_addr)); in parse_be() 313 res->ha_addr = res->addr; in parse_be() 319 memcpy(&in, res->ha_addr.ai_addr, sizeof(in)); in parse_be() 321 memcpy(res->ha_addr.ai_addr, &in, sizeof(in)); in parse_be() 338 res->ha_addr.ai_family = AF_UNIX; in parse_be() 339 res->ha_addr.ai_protocol = 0; in parse_be() 343 } else switch(res->ha_addr.ai_family) { in parse_be() 345 memcpy(&in, res->ha_addr.ai_addr, sizeof(in)); in parse_be() 347 memcpy(res->ha_addr.ai_addr, &in, sizeof(in)); in parse_be() 350 memcpy(&in6, res->ha_addr.ai_addr, sizeof(in6)); in parse_be() [all …]
|
H A D | poundctl.c | 112 if(be.ha_addr.ai_addrlen > 0) { in be_prt() 113 read(sock, &h, be.ha_addr.ai_addrlen); in be_prt() 114 be.ha_addr.ai_addr = (struct sockaddr *)&h; in be_prt()
|
H A D | pound.h | 324 struct addrinfo ha_addr; /* HA address/port */ member
|
H A D | http.c | 936 if(memcmp(&(backend->ha_addr), &(z_addr), sizeof(z_addr)) == 0) in do_http()
|